Common Issues Identified During Inspections
Many businesses might run into electrical issues without even noticing. That’s why inspections are crucial—they help uncover problems lurking beneath the surface. Some common issues often identified include faulty wiring and outdated systems. These can pose a significant risk, especially if your business operates in an older building with decades-old wiring.
Another frequent find during an inspection is overloaded circuits. This can happen when too many devices and appliances are plugged into the same circuit, potentially leading to fires. Finally, many businesses deal with malfunctioning equipment and fixtures. Regular inspections ensure your equipment runs smoothly without unexpected failures disrupting your operations.

What to Expect During an Electrical Inspection
When you schedule an electrical inspection, understanding the process can make things much smoother. Here’s what typically happens:
– The inspector will look over your entire electrical system, checking wiring, panels, and all connected devices.
– Special attention is given to circuit breakers to ensure they’re functioning properly and can handle the load without tripping.
– Outlets and switches are tested to make sure they aren’t loose or showing signs of burning, which can indicate overheating or other issues.
It’s a good idea to prepare your business for the inspection. Make sure that all areas with electrical components are easily accessible. Clear away any clutter that might obstruct the inspector’s work and have your maintenance records handy in case they’re needed. This ensures a smooth inspection process and helps the inspector resolve any issues swiftly.
